If the Cardinals (11-3) win tonight, they clinch the NFC West and home-field advantage throughout the NFC playoffs. Similar to the Houston Texans, they have lost quarterbacks late in the year and are down to their third-string signal caller in Drew Stanton. That's a real shame, since it may mean an early exit from the playoffs for Arizona in a season when the Super Bowl will be played at their home-field location this coming February.
The defending champion Seahawks (10-4) are looking for a win tonight in their quest to return to the playoffs. Seattle is projected as the 5th-seed coming into this weekend. They have had a good season, but it has been far from perfect in more than a few games. They have lost to the Chargers (30-21), Cowboys (30-23), Rams (28-26), and Chiefs (24-20).
